2021-04
09
08:37:14
ニコニコPodder R1.3.24をリリースしました


大変お待たせしました。長らくダウンロード時のエラーで使用できなくなっておりましたが、FIX版のR1.3.24をリリースしました。ご迷惑をおかけして申し訳ありませんでした。

niconico側の変更のため、ダウンロードが出来なくなっていた問題を修正しました

niconico側ではこの度全面的に従来のダウンロード方法を廃止してHLS形式(DMCと内部で呼ばれる仕組みです)へ移行した模様です。ニコニコPodderでもHLSへ追従しました。

これに伴い従来のFlashビデオ(VP6)やSWF(Flash)にも対応していた以前の方法は完全になくなった模様です。特にFlashビデオ自体の投稿はすでに昨年に停止されておりSWF(ニコニコムービーメーカーで作成できた)もとうの昔にアップロードは廃止され、徐々にHLS + H.246へ過去動画も変換が進んでいましたが、これでいずれの古の形式もダウンロードされる可能性は完全になくなりました。
ニコニコPodder ではこれらの変換機能は念のため残し続けていましたが、次以降のバージョンで廃止する予定です。
最初期から10年以上に渡って提供してきましたので、感慨深いですね…。

同梱のffmpegを4.3.1へバージョンアップ

上記のHLS対応はやはりffmpegで実現しており、ニコニコPodderはラッパーにすぎません。
そのため同梱のffmpegを4.3.1へ(かなり久しぶりに)バージョンアップしており、これに伴ってsetting.ini(“C:\Users(ユーザー名)\AppData\Roaming\rocaz.net\niconicoPodder”内にあります)に古いバージョンでの変換オプションがあった場合には、日付日時を付加したバックアップファイル作成後に4.3.1に対応した変換オプションへ自動的に置換しています。
変換オプションを追加したり変更されている場合は、ご自身で4.3.1へ対応する必要がありますので、ご注意ください。

その他、以下のような問題も修正しています。

  • “C:\Users(ユーザー名)\AppData\Roaming\rocaz.net\niconicoPodder”へ常にバックアップファイルが作成されていた問題を修正しました
  • 検索URLがスナップショット検索APIv2形式で保存されていなかった問題を修正しました
  • 以前のランキングURLで保存されていた場合を新しいURLへ変更するよう修正しました

重ね重ね、この度は修正にお時間がかかってしまい申し訳ございませんでした。
今後も引き続きニコニコPodderをご愛用頂けますと幸いです。

何かありましたらこちらのコメント欄までお知らせください。

6 thoughts on “ニコニコPodder R1.3.24をリリースしました

  1. こんにちは。

    最近から、起動時に小さいウィンドウで「502ゲートウェイが不適切です」、みたいなメッセージが出るようになりました。

    どこかサーバー落ちたりしてないでしょうか?

    1. 大変失礼致しました。プロバイダー側のメンテナンス後一部のサービスが落ちていたようです。先ほど再起動し手元の環境では正常動作を確認しました。お手数ですが再度お試しいただけませんでしょうか。

  2. 初めまして。こちらのソフトを以前使用させていただいており、最近になってまた使いたいと思いPCにインストールさせて頂きましたところ、起動時に以下のようなメッセージが表示されるようになりました。
    起動自体はできますが、購読ができません。対処法などございましたらご教授ください。
    よろしくお願い申し上げます。

    Just-In-Time (JIT) デバッグを呼び出すための詳細については、
    ダイアログ ボックスではなく、このメッセージの最後を参照してください。

    ************** 例外テキスト **************
    System.NullReferenceException: オブジェクト参照がオブジェクト インスタンスに設定されていません。
    場所 net.rocaz.NicoPodder.nicoForm.getMacAddressHash()
    場所 net.rocaz.NicoPodder.nicoForm.checkSubscriberStatus()
    場所 net.rocaz.NicoPodder.nicoForm.checkSubscribe(Boolean showresult)
    場所 net.rocaz.NicoPodder.nicoForm.nicoForm_Load(Object sender, EventArgs e)
    場所 System.Windows.Forms.Form.OnLoad(EventArgs e)
    場所 Syncfusion.Windows.Forms.MetroForm.OnLoad(EventArgs e)
    場所 System.Windows.Forms.Form.OnCreateControl()
    場所 System.Windows.Forms.Control.CreateControl(Boolean fIgnoreVisible)
    場所 System.Windows.Forms.Control.CreateControl()
    場所 System.Windows.Forms.Control.WmShowWindow(Message& m)
    場所 System.Windows.Forms.Control.WndProc(Message& m)
    場所 System.Windows.Forms.Form.WmShowWindow(Message& m)
    場所 Syncfusion.Windows.Forms.MetroForm.WndProc(Message& m)
    場所 System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)

    ************** 読み込まれたアセンブリ **************
    mscorlib
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/Windows/Microsoft.NET/Framework64/v4.0.30319/mscorlib.dll
    —————————————-
    NicoPodder
    アセンブリ バージョン:1.3.24.84
    Win32 バージョン:1.3.24.84
    コードベース:file:///C:/Program%20Files/rocaz.net/%E3%83%8B%E3%82%B3%E3%83%8B%E3%82%B3Podder/NicoPodder.exe
    —————————————-
    Syncfusion.Licensing
    アセンブリ バージョン:17.2400.0.40
    Win32 バージョン:17.2400.0.40
    コードベース:file:///C:/Program%20Files/rocaz.net/%E3%83%8B%E3%82%B3%E3%83%8B%E3%82%B3Podder/Syncfusion.Licensing.DLL
    —————————————-
    System.Windows.Forms
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/System.Windows.Forms/v4.0_4.0.0.0__b77a5c561934e089/System.Windows.Forms.dll
    —————————————-
    System
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/System/v4.0_4.0.0.0__b77a5c561934e089/System.dll
    —————————————-
    System.Drawing
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/System.Drawing/v4.0_4.0.0.0__b03f5f7f11d50a3a/System.Drawing.dll
    —————————————-
    Syncfusion.Shared.Base
    アセンブリ バージョン:17.2400.0.40
    Win32 バージョン:17.2400.0.40
    コードベース:file:///C:/Program%20Files/rocaz.net/%E3%83%8B%E3%82%B3%E3%83%8B%E3%82%B3Podder/Syncfusion.Shared.Base.DLL
    —————————————-
    Interop.iTunesLib
    アセンブリ バージョン:1.13.0.0
    Win32 バージョン:1.13.0.0
    コードベース:file:///C:/Program%20Files/rocaz.net/%E3%83%8B%E3%82%B3%E3%83%8B%E3%82%B3Podder/Interop.iTunesLib.DLL
    —————————————-
    NicoPodder.resources
    アセンブリ バージョン:1.3.24.84
    Win32 バージョン:1.3.24.84
    コードベース:file:///C:/Program%20Files/rocaz.net/%E3%83%8B%E3%82%B3%E3%83%8B%E3%82%B3Podder/ja/NicoPodder.resources.DLL
    —————————————-
    System.Configuration
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/System.Configuration/v4.0_4.0.0.0__b03f5f7f11d50a3a/System.Configuration.dll
    —————————————-
    System.Core
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/System.Core/v4.0_4.0.0.0__b77a5c561934e089/System.Core.dll
    —————————————-
    System.Xml
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/System.Xml/v4.0_4.0.0.0__b77a5c561934e089/System.Xml.dll
    —————————————-
    Syncfusion.Tools.Windows
    アセンブリ バージョン:17.2400.0.40
    Win32 バージョン:17.2400.0.40
    コードベース:file:///C:/Program%20Files/rocaz.net/%E3%83%8B%E3%82%B3%E3%83%8B%E3%82%B3Podder/Syncfusion.Tools.Windows.DLL
    —————————————-
    Syncfusion.Grid.Windows
    アセンブリ バージョン:17.2400.0.40
    Win32 バージョン:17.2400.0.40
    コードベース:file:///C:/Program%20Files/rocaz.net/%E3%83%8B%E3%82%B3%E3%83%8B%E3%82%B3Podder/Syncfusion.Grid.Windows.DLL
    —————————————-
    Accessibility
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/Accessibility/v4.0_4.0.0.0__b03f5f7f11d50a3a/Accessibility.dll
    —————————————-
    System.Web
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_64/System.Web/v4.0_4.0.0.0__b03f5f7f11d50a3a/System.Web.dll
    —————————————-
    mscorlib.resources
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/mscorlib.resources/v4.0_4.0.0.0_ja_b77a5c561934e089/mscorlib.resources.dll
    —————————————-
    System.Data.SQLite
    アセンブリ バージョン:1.0.113.0
    Win32 バージョン:1.0.113.0
    コードベース:file:///C:/Program%20Files/rocaz.net/%E3%83%8B%E3%82%B3%E3%83%8B%E3%82%B3Podder/System.Data.SQLite.DLL
    —————————————-
    System.Data
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_64/System.Data/v4.0_4.0.0.0__b77a5c561934e089/System.Data.dll
    —————————————-
    System.Transactions
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_64/System.Transactions/v4.0_4.0.0.0__b77a5c561934e089/System.Transactions.dll
    —————————————-
    System.Runtime.Serialization
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/System.Runtime.Serialization/v4.0_4.0.0.0__b77a5c561934e089/System.Runtime.Serialization.dll
    —————————————-
    System.EnterpriseServices
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_64/System.EnterpriseServices/v4.0_4.0.0.0__b03f5f7f11d50a3a/System.EnterpriseServices.dll
    —————————————-
    System.Management
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/System.Management/v4.0_4.0.0.0__b03f5f7f11d50a3a/System.Management.dll
    —————————————-
    System.Windows.Forms.resources
    アセンブリ バージョン:4.0.0.0
    Win32 バージョン:4.8.4084.0 built by: NET48REL1
    コードベース:file:///C:/WINDOWS/Microsoft.Net/assembly/GAC_MSIL/System.Windows.Forms.resources/v4.0_4.0.0.0_ja_b77a5c561934e089/System.Windows.Forms.resources.dll
    —————————————-

    ************** JIT デバッグ **************
    Just-In-Time (JIT) デバッグを有効にするには、このアプリケーション、
    またはコンピューター (machine.config) の構成ファイルの jitDebugging
    値を system.windows.forms セクションで設定しなければなりません。
    アプリケーションはまた、デバッグを有効にしてコンパイルされなければ
    なりません。

    例:

    JIT デバッグが有効なときは、このダイアログ ボックスで処理するよりも、
    ハンドルされていない例外はすべてコンピューターに登録された
    JIT デバッガーに設定されなければなりません。

  3. お疲れさまでした。

    ノーティフィケーションが飛ぶと思われ心苦しいですが、
    謝辞を述べておきたいです。

    1. 重ね重ねご迷惑をおかけして申し訳ありませんでしたが、ありがとうございます!励みになります。

大沢たかお へ返信する コメントをキャンセル

メールアドレスが公開されることはありません。

日本語が含まれない投稿は無視されますのでご注意ください。(スパム対策)

このサイトはスパムを低減するために Akismet を使っています。コメントデータの処理方法の詳細はこちらをご覧ください